Compartilhar via


az repos policy

Note

Essa referência faz parte da extensão azure-devops para a CLI do Azure (versão 2.30.0 ou superior). A extensão instalará automaticamente na primeira vez que você executar um comando az repos policy. Saiba mais sobre extensões.

Gerenciar a política de branch.

Comandos

Nome Description Tipo Status
az repos policy approver-count

Gerenciar a política de contagem de aprovadores.

Extension GA
az repos policy approver-count create

Criar política de contagem de aprovadores.

Extension GA
az repos policy approver-count update

Atualizar a política de contagem do aprovador.

Extension GA
az repos policy build

Gerenciar a política de build.

Extension GA
az repos policy build create

Criar política de build.

Extension GA
az repos policy build update

Atualizar a política de build.

Extension GA
az repos policy case-enforcement

Gerenciar a política de imposição de caso.

Extension GA
az repos policy case-enforcement create

Criar política de imposição de caso.

Extension GA
az repos policy case-enforcement update

Atualizar a política de imposição de caso.

Extension GA
az repos policy comment-required

Gerenciar a política necessária para comentários.

Extension GA
az repos policy comment-required create

Criar uma política necessária para a resolução de comentários.

Extension GA
az repos policy comment-required update

Atualizar a política necessária para a resolução de comentários.

Extension GA
az repos policy create

Crie uma política usando um arquivo de configuração.

Extension GA
az repos policy delete

Excluir uma política.

Extension GA
az repos policy file-size

Gerenciar a política de tamanho do arquivo.

Extension GA
az repos policy file-size create

Criar política de tamanho de arquivo.

Extension GA
az repos policy file-size update

Atualizar a política de tamanho do arquivo.

Extension GA
az repos policy list

Liste todas as políticas em um projeto.

Extension GA
az repos policy merge-strategy

Gerenciar a política de estratégia de mesclagem.

Extension GA
az repos policy merge-strategy create

Crie uma política de estratégia de mesclagem.

Extension GA
az repos policy merge-strategy update

Atualizar a política de estratégia de mesclagem.

Extension GA
az repos policy required-reviewer

Gerenciar a política de revisor necessária.

Extension GA
az repos policy required-reviewer create

Crie uma política de revisor necessária.

Extension GA
az repos policy required-reviewer update

Atualizar a política de revisor necessária.

Extension GA
az repos policy show

Mostrar detalhes da política.

Extension GA
az repos policy update

Atualize uma política usando um arquivo de configuração.

Extension GA
az repos policy work-item-linking

Gerenciar a política de vinculação de item de trabalho.

Extension GA
az repos policy work-item-linking create

Criar política de vinculação de item de trabalho.

Extension GA
az repos policy work-item-linking update

Atualizar a política de vinculação de item de trabalho.

Extension GA

az repos policy create

Crie uma política usando um arquivo de configuração.

Recomendado ao criar políticas usando vários escopos para uma política. Consulte https://aka.ms/azure-devops-cli-docs-policy-file para obter mais informações.

az repos policy create --config --policy-configuration
                       [--detect {false, true}]
                       [--org --organization]
                       [--project]

Parâmetros Exigidos

--config --policy-configuration

Caminho do arquivo local para o arquivo de configuração. Use \backslash ao digitar no caminho do diretório.

Parâmetros Opcionais

Os seguintes parâmetros são opcionais, mas dependendo do contexto, um ou mais podem se tornar obrigatórios para que o comando seja executado com sucesso.

--detect

Detecte automaticamente a organização.

Propriedade Valor
Valores aceitos: false, true
--org --organization

URL da organização do Azure DevOps. Você pode configurar a organização padrão usando az devops configure -d organization=ORG_URL.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ração git. Exemplo: https://dev.azure.com/MyOrganizationName/.

--project -p

Nome ou ID do projeto. Você pode configurar o projeto padrão usando az devops configure -d project=NAME_OR_ID.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ração Git.

Parâmetros Globais
--debug

Aumente a verbosidade de log para mostrar todos os logs de depuração.

Propriedade Valor
Valor padrão: False
--help -h

Mostre esta mensagem de ajuda e saia.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

Propriedade Valor
Valor padrão: False
--output -o

Formato de saída.

Propriedade Valor
Valor padrão: json
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ar a verbosidade do registro em log. Use --debug para logs de depuração completos.

Propriedade Valor
Valor padrão: False

az repos policy delete

Excluir uma política.

az repos policy delete --id --policy-id
                       [--detect {false, true}]
                       [--org --organization]
                       [--project]
                       [--yes]

Parâmetros Exigidos

--id --policy-id

ID da política.

Parâmetros Opcionais

Os seguintes parâmetros são opcionais, mas dependendo do contexto, um ou mais podem se tornar obrigatórios para que o comando seja executado com sucesso.

--detect

Detecte automaticamente a organização.

Propriedade Valor
Valores aceitos: false, true
--org --organization

URL da organização do Azure DevOps. Você pode configurar a organização padrão usando az devops configure -d organization=ORG_URL.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ração git. Exemplo: https://dev.azure.com/MyOrganizationName/.

--project -p

Nome ou ID do projeto. Você pode configurar o projeto padrão usando az devops configure -d project=NAME_OR_ID.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ração Git.

--yes -y

Não solicite confirmação.

Propriedade Valor
Valor padrão: False
Parâmetros Globais
--debug

Aumente a verbosidade de log para mostrar todos os logs de depuração.

Propriedade Valor
Valor padrão: False
--help -h

Mostre esta mensagem de ajuda e saia.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

Propriedade Valor
Valor padrão: False
--output -o

Formato de saída.

Propriedade Valor
Valor padrão: json
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ar a verbosidade do registro em log. Use --debug para logs de depuração completos.

Propriedade Valor
Valor padrão: False

az repos policy list

Liste todas as políticas em um projeto.

az repos policy list [--branch]
                     [--detect {false, true}]
                     [--org --organization]
                     [--project]
                     [--repository-id]

Parâmetros Opcionais

Os seguintes parâmetros são opcionais, mas dependendo do contexto, um ou mais podem se tornar obrigatórios para que o comando seja executado com sucesso.

--branch

Nome do branch para filtrar os resultados por correspondência exata do nome do branch. O parâmetro --repository-id é necessário para usar o filtro de branch. Por exemplo: --branch mestre.

--detect

Detecte automaticamente a organização.

Propriedade Valor
Valores aceitos: false, true
--org --organization

URL da organização do Azure DevOps. Você pode configurar a organização padrão usando az devops configure -d organization=ORG_URL.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ração git. Exemplo: https://dev.azure.com/MyOrganizationName/.

--project -p

Nome ou ID do projeto. Você pode configurar o projeto padrão usando az devops configure -d project=NAME_OR_ID.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ração Git.

--repository-id

ID do repositório para filtrar os resultados por correspondência exata da ID do repositório. Por exemplo -- repositório-ID e556f204-53c9-4153-9cd9-ef41a11e3345.

Parâmetros Globais
--debug

Aumente a verbosidade de log para mostrar todos os logs de depuração.

Propriedade Valor
Valor padrão: False
--help -h

Mostre esta mensagem de ajuda e saia.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

Propriedade Valor
Valor padrão: False
--output -o

Formato de saída.

Propriedade Valor
Valor padrão: json
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ar a verbosidade do registro em log. Use --debug para logs de depuração completos.

Propriedade Valor
Valor padrão: False

az repos policy show

Mostrar detalhes da política.

az repos policy show --id --policy-id
                     [--detect {false, true}]
                     [--org --organization]
                     [--project]

Parâmetros Exigidos

--id --policy-id

ID da política.

Parâmetros Opcionais

Os seguintes parâmetros são opcionais, mas dependendo do contexto, um ou mais podem se tornar obrigatórios para que o comando seja executado com sucesso.

--detect

Detecte automaticamente a organização.

Propriedade Valor
Valores aceitos: false, true
--org --organization

URL da organização do Azure DevOps. Você pode configurar a organização padrão usando az devops configure -d organization=ORG_URL.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ração git. Exemplo: https://dev.azure.com/MyOrganizationName/.

--project -p

Nome ou ID do projeto. Você pode configurar o projeto padrão usando az devops configure -d project=NAME_OR_ID.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ração Git.

Parâmetros Globais
--debug

Aumente a verbosidade de log para mostrar todos os logs de depuração.

Propriedade Valor
Valor padrão: False
--help -h

Mostre esta mensagem de ajuda e saia.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

Propriedade Valor
Valor padrão: False
--output -o

Formato de saída.

Propriedade Valor
Valor padrão: json
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ar a verbosidade do registro em log. Use --debug para logs de depuração completos.

Propriedade Valor
Valor padrão: False

az repos policy update

Atualize uma política usando um arquivo de configuração.

Recomendado ao criar políticas usando vários escopos para uma política. Consulte https://aka.ms/azure-devops-cli-docs-policy-file para obter mais informações.

az repos policy update --config --policy-configuration
                       --id --policy-id
                       [--detect {false, true}]
                       [--org --organization]
                       [--project]

Parâmetros Exigidos

--config --policy-configuration

Caminho do arquivo local para o arquivo de configuração. Use \backslash ao digitar no caminho do diretório.

--id --policy-id

ID da política.

Parâmetros Opcionais

Os seguintes parâmetros são opcionais, mas dependendo do contexto, um ou mais podem se tornar obrigatórios para que o comando seja executado com sucesso.

--detect

Detecte automaticamente a organização.

Propriedade Valor
Valores aceitos: false, true
--org --organization

URL da organização do Azure DevOps. Você pode configurar a organização padrão usando az devops configure -d organization=ORG_URL.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ração git. Exemplo: https://dev.azure.com/MyOrganizationName/.

--project -p

Nome ou ID do projeto. Você pode configurar o projeto padrão usando az devops configure -d project=NAME_OR_ID. Obrigatório se não estiver configurado como padrão ou selecionado por meio da configuração Git.

Parâmetros Globais
--debug

Aumente a verbosidade de log para mostrar todos os logs de depuração.

Propriedade Valor
Valor padrão: False
--help -h

Mostre esta mensagem de ajuda e saia.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

Propriedade Valor
Valor padrão: False
--output -o

Formato de saída.

Propriedade Valor
Valor padrão: json
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ar a verbosidade do registro em log. Use --debug para logs de depuração completos.

Propriedade Valor
Valor padrão: False